GrapheneOS exists to greatly improve the privacy and security of an existing open source OS project. Android Open Source Project has good privacy and security as a starting point.

Pixels provide strong hardware and firmware security. Pixels have made multiple significant hardware and firmware level improvements based on recommendations by GrapheneOS. GrapheneOS now has a hardware partnership with Motorola Mobility which includes working with Qualcomm. It isn't only a software project.

Regularly leaked data on the capabilities of Cellebrite show they have the least success with GrapheneOS by far despite specifically hiring for it based on their job postings.
